Trichosanthes Root Powder Porridge

Trichosanthes Root Powder Porridge,For febrile diseases causing fluid depletion and excessive thirst; lung heat with dry cough; and diabetes.

Formulas Name : Trichosanthes Root Powder Porridge

Chinese Name : 栝楼粉粥

Drug Formulation

Trichosanthes root.

Source

*Qian Jin*, Volume 21.

Benefits

For febrile diseases causing fluid depletion and excessive thirst; lung heat with dry cough; and diabetes.

Instructions for Use

Dig deep to extract a large Trichosanthes root; peel it thickly until the white pith is exposed. Cut it into one-cun pieces, soak in water for one day and one night, then change the water every day for five days. Remove the softened root, pound it until pulverized, grind it into a fine powder, and filter it through a silk bag using the method for making powder. Dry it thoroughly. Prepare it as a porridge with the powder, or consume it mixed with milk or cheese; there is no limit on the amount; continue until recovery is achieved.
